Redux отличается от встроенных средств работы с состоянием в React тем, что ориентирован на разные задачи. 4
Встроенные средства (например, useState) предназначены для управления локальным состоянием внутри отдельных компонентов. 48 Они просты в использовании и подходят для небольших проектов или компонентов с изолированным состоянием. 4
Redux подходит для управления сложным глобальным состоянием в больших приложениях. 4 Он позволяет сохранять все состояния в центральном хранилище, что упрощает понимание, отслеживание и управление состоянием приложения. 1
Таким образом, встроенные средства подходят для простых задач, а Redux — для сложных, когда нужно централизованно управлять состоянием многих компонентов. 4
Выбор между этими решениями зависит от конкретных потребностей приложения. 4